Sixties Diner – Berlin-Tempelhof (Germany)

The Sixties Diner in Berlin Tempelhof is the third  American Diner of the  small diner chain named “Sixties”. Grand opening was in 2001 and it is a very popular spot in the southern part of  Berlin. Typical for the Sixties Diner: you can find an original jukebox from the Fifties, here it´s a Seeburg 100J. Read more…

Gasthaus Weber (Germany)

Back in the old days there was a jukebox in every bar or restaurant. This postcard from the early 60´s shows a typical German Gasthaus (Inn) and Pension (small hotel) in West Germany. It shows a jukebox from the German company Tonomat, model Panoramic 200. Read more…

Café Jamaica (Chile)

This picture was taken in 1961 and it shows the Cafe Jamaica in Chile, South America, in the city of Valparaiso. A NSM-Fanfare 100-Stereo jukebox was placed at the entrance. Read more…
